Adduci, V. James was born on July 6, 1950 in Dayton, Ohio, United States.

University of Colorado (Bachelor of Arts, 1972). John Marshall Law School (Juris Doctor, 1975).
Worked at Adduci, Mastriani & Schaumberg, L.L.P. (Washington, DC) specializing in International Trade, Customs, Trade Regulation and Unfair Competition, Patent, Trademark and Copyright, and Government Contract Law. Admitted to the bar, 1975, Illinois. 1976, District of Columbia.
1982, United States. District Court, Eastern District of Virginia and United States. Court of International Trade. 1993, United States. Supreme Court and United States.
Court of Appeals for the Federal Circuit. Author: "Unfair Import Competition: Section 337 of The Tariff Act of 1930, as Amended By The Trade Act of 1974," Law and Practice of United States Regulation of International Trade Oceana Publications, June, 1987. Attorney, United States.
International Trade Commission, 1975-1977. Member, United States. Delegation to the Multilateral Trade Negotiations, Geneva, Switzerland, 1977-1978.
Member: District of Columbia Bar. Virginia State Bar; Illinois State, Federal (Member, International Law and Customs Section) and American (Member, International Law Section) Bar Associations. American Intellectual Property Law Association.
